WebMusic is not usually a danger for a teenager whose life is balanced and healthy. If a teenager is constantly listening to music that has destructive themes or there are changes in behavior such as isolation, depression, alcohol, or other drug abuse, an evaluation by a qualified mental health professional should be considered. WebSep 16, 2024 · Music can have a powerful effect both emotionally and physically. It can cause shifts in your mood, both positive and negative, and induce physical responses like goosebumps or a desire to dance. If you struggle with addiction, music can serve as a dangerous trigger.
